We are seeking an exceptional **Head of Leasing and Management** to lead the leasing function across Australia and New Zealand for **Kmart and Target**, driving strategic negotiations, portfolio optimisation, and long-term network growth. You will work alongside senior executives, influence executive decisions, and lead a talented leasing team to deliver network growth and long-term portfolio value.

You will be responsible for the strategic leadership and execution of our network plan across a large and diverse portfolio of retail stores, distribution centres and customer fulfilment centres. Leading a geographically dispersed team, you will oversee the full leasing lifecycle—from site identification and acquisition through to renewals and exits—ensuring commercial outcomes that optimise occupancy costs, mitigate risk, and support business performance.

You will play a pivotal role in shaping and executing the company’s leasing strategy, building strong landlord relationships, and presenting high-value deals to the Kmart Group executive team. With frequent engagement across Property, Finance, Stores, and Operations, this role is both highly strategic and hands-on, requiring a leader who thrives in a dynamic, fast-paced environment.

**What you’ll be doing**
- Lead and manage the leasing function across a large national portfolio, ensuring alignment to the network plan and long-term strategy.
- Negotiate new leases, renewals, rent reviews, surrenders, and terminations to deliver optimal financial and operational outcomes.
- Drive site acquisition and portfolio optimisation, ensuring new locations support network growth.
- Build and sustain strong relationships with landlords, developers, legal counsel, and property stakeholders across Australia and New Zealand.
- Partner with internal stakeholders to shape network strategy and provide robust commercial recommendations.
- Present business cases and lease proposals to the executive team with clear, data-driven insights.
- Mentor and develop a high-performing leasing team, fostering accountability, engagement, and succession planning.
- Travel nationally and to New Zealand to assess opportunities, strengthen landlord rapport, and resolve local issues.

**To be successful in this role you’ll have**:
We are looking for an impressive leader with deep expertise in retail or commercial leasing and a strong record of negotiating complex, high-value deals. You bring:

- **15+ years’ experience** in retail or commercial leasing, including portfolio management across multiple regions.
- Demonstrated success in **strategic lease negotiations**, portfolio optimisation, and network planning.
- Strong commercial and financial acumen, with expertise in **occupancy cost ratios, rent escalation models, and property performance metrics**.
- Extensive **networks and relationships** with landlords and developers across Australia and New Zealand.
- Exceptional **stakeholder management**, communication, and influencing skills.
- Solid understanding of leasing legislation, **risk management**, and compliance frameworks.
- Inspiring and strong **leadership capability**, with a track record of building high-performing, geographically dispersed teams
